"If You Ask," a raw and bittersweet acoustic song, paints a picture of unrequited devotion.

Jane Hobson is a musician from Madison, Wisconsin. She studied English at Oberlin College and played in her rock band, The Hobgoblins. Writing songs has been a long-time passion for Jane. She's so excited for you to check out her latest stuff!
